Output ec13c01a7717625f6bfd5be98a602d3fd74d999bdc5e8930813862e0627ec077:0

value
134868
script pubkey
OP_0 OP_PUSHBYTES_20 b8951813e10ce4080e7839d1a77d134940b4db6c
address
bc1qhz23sylppnjqsrnc88g6wlgnf9qtfkmvrru882
transaction
ec13c01a7717625f6bfd5be98a602d3fd74d999bdc5e8930813862e0627ec077
spent
true